FWIW, I purchased life insurance about 10 years ago from Protective Life Insurance. They exclude coverage for non certified aircraft and I fly an experimental registered Ventus. In speaking to them (in writing) as long as the aircraft is certified in its country of origin, they were fine with it.

We were applying for new Key Man life insurance a few years ago.
The first form asked if I was a pilot.
A few weeks later...The second form asked what kind of pilot I was, and some basic questions on ratings, flight hours, number of landings etc.
A few weeks after that, the third form arrived, it only had two questions on it.
1. Are you a glider instructor?
2. do you race gliders?
So someone there understands the appropriate risk factors. And yes my rate was significantly higher that my non flying partners.
